Alexis Charles-Henri-Maurice Clérel, Viscount de Tocqueville (/ ˈ t oʊ k v ɪ l, ˈ t ɒ k-/; French: [alɛgzi də tɔkvil]; 29 July 1805 – 16 April 1859) was a French diplomat, political scientist and historian.He was best known for his works Democracy in America (appearing in two volumes, 1835 and 1840) and The Old Regime and the Revolution (1856).
